Dorman Products Inc is a supplier of original equipment parts for automobiles. It offers automotive and heavy-duty replacement parts, automotive hardware, brake parts, and fasteners for the automotive and heavy-duty aftermarket. The products are sold under the Dorman brand and its sub-brands OE Solutions, Help!, Conduct-Tite, Super ATV, etc., through aftermarket retailers, warehouse distributors, specialty markets, and salvage yards. The company operates through three business segments, which include Light Duty, Heavy Duty, and Specialty Vehicle. A majority of its revenue is generated from the Light Duty segment, which designs and markets replacement parts and fasteners mainly for passenger cars and light trucks. Geographically, it derives key revenue from the United States.

Dorman Products has a last 12-month revenue (LTM) of $2.0B and a last 12-month EBITDA of $381M.
In the most recent fiscal year, Dorman Products achieved revenue of $2.0B and an EBITDA of $353M.

As of May 30, 2025, Dorman Products's stock price is $129.
Dorman Products has current market cap of $3.9B, and EV of $4.4B.
